I use this at fishing and hunt camp along with a few other slow cooker recipies. I am usually starving when I get back to camp and I just want to eat and relax.** this is prepared the nite before so it is ready to put togther in the morning**This will work even if you want to be out 12 hours by using a timer. Here is what you will need.
1 slow cooker plus a 24 hour timer [ you can get one at most hardware stores]
1 lb ground venison or other meat of your choice
1 675 mil jar pasta sauce
1 1/4 cups water
1 large onion chopped
1 sweet pepper chopped
1 3/4 cups ricotta cheese
1 3/4 cups mozza or blended cheese shredded
1/4 cup parmesan grated cheese divided
1 egg
2-3 cloves garlic crushed or 1 tbl spn garlic powder
9 uncooked lasagne noodles
In a skillet mix meat,onion,pepper and garlic, cook until done, drain fat if needed.
Stir in pasta sauce and water set aside. then mix the ricotta,1 1/2 cups shredded cheese, 2 tbl spns of the parmasan and the egg together. [not with the meat sauce] Refrigerate if making ahead keeping them seperate, follow directions below when ready to prepare.
Spoon 1 cup of the meat sauce into bottom of slow cooker, cover with 3 noodles broken to fit, then 1/3 of the cheese mix 1/3 of the remaining meat sauce repeat until ingrediants are used the meat sauce should be on the top when you are done. cook on low heat 4-6 hrs. So now set the timer according to when you will be back. [do not cook on high] when ready to eat sprinkle remaining 1/4 cup shredded cheese and parmesan on top, allow to melt serve and enjoy
